This website is created by GxxxScixxxe themself, they also mention some 192AA and 191AA manufacturers. They linked Anxxxio Axxxxxe to the website, and when you email those guys from you actually contact gxxxscixxxe. Think it's a little bit of a strange strategy...
EDIt : oww i just remembered i cant mention names....darn it, then this whole thread is useless